Rose Petal Cookies

Rose Petal Cookies

5.0

Prep
20 min
Cook
10 min
Total
90 min

Instructions

  1. 1 Beat sugar and butter in a large bowl with an electric mixer until light and fluffy, about 5 minutes. Beat in eggs and rose water; fold in rose petals.
  2. 2 Combine flour, baking powder, and salt in a separate bowl; mix into dough. Cover and chill dough 1 hour to overnight.
  3. 3 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  4. 4 Roll out dough on a lightly floured surface to about ⅓-inch thickness. Cut into shapes with a shaped cutter or cut into rectangles or squares. Place cookies 1 inch apart on the prepared baking sheet.
  5. 5 Bake in the preheated oven until light and crisp, 6 to 8 minutes. Cool completely before serving.

Mahalabia (Lebanese Cardamom Pudding)

Mahalabia (Lebanese Cardamom Pudding)

4.0

Prep
10 min
Cook
15 min
Total
235 min

Instructions

  1. 1 Combine 3/4 cup of the milk and cornstarch in a bowl and stir until smooth.
  2. 2 Pour remaining milk into a pot and stir in sugar and cardamom extract. Heat over low heat, stirring until sugar is fully dissolved. Whisk in cornstarch mixture and simmer until thickened, 5 to 10 minutes.
  3. 3 Pour milk mixture into 5 ramekins, cover, and cool to room temperature. Chill in the refrigerator for at least 3 hours.
  4. 4 Combine water, sugar, and vanilla seeds in a pot and bring to a boil over low heat. Stir until sugar is dissolved. Allow syrup to cool. Sprinkle each serving with pistachios and rose petals. Drizzle with 1 tablespoon syrup.

Rose Petal Jam

Rose Petal Jam

4.2

Prep
20 min
Cook
30 min
Total
1490 min

Instructions

  1. 1 Toss the rose petals, lemon juice, and 1 cup sugar together in a bowl until the petals are evenly coated. Let stand at room temperature overnight.
  2. 2 Bring the water to a boil in a saucepan over medium-high heat. Stir in the rose petal mixture and reserved 1 cup of sugar; stir until the sugar has dissolved. Reduce the heat to medium-low, and simmer 20 minutes. Increase the heat to medium-high, and return the mixture to a boil for 5 minutes. Stir in the pectin, and boil for 1 minute.
  3. 3 Pour the jam into 4 sterilized half-pint jars. Seal with rings and lids, and store in a cool dark place.

Rose Pistachio Shortbread

Rose Pistachio Shortbread

Prep
20 min
Cook
15 min
Total
155 min

Instructions

  1. 1 Combine flour, confectioners' sugar, and salt in a bowl. Add cubed butter and rub everything together until mixture resembles fine bread crumbs. Add egg yolk and combine until a solid ball of dough is formed. Work in pistachios and rose petals.
  2. 2 Roll dough into a log, approximately 1 inch in diameter and 10 inches long. Wrap in plastic wrap and chill in the fridge for 2 hours, or up to 5 days if making ahead.
  3. 3 Preheat the oven to 325 degrees F (165 degrees C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  4. 4 Remove plastic wrap from dough once it's chilled and solid. Unwrap and slice into 1/4-inch rounds and place on the prepared baking sheet.
  5. 5 Bake in the preheated oven until shortbread has a light golden color, about 15 minutes. Cool and store in an airtight container.

Lentils and Buckwheat Salad To Go (Gluten-Free)

Lentils and Buckwheat Salad To Go (Gluten-Free)

4.5

Prep
30 min
Cook
30 min
Total
215 min

Instructions

  1. 1 Place lentils into a bowl and cover with several inches of cool water; let stand at least 2 hours. Drain and rinse.
  2. 2 Mix olive oil, paprika, pepper, turmeric, red pepper flakes, mace, coriander, and rose petals together in a bowl.
  3. 3 Combine lentils and 4 1/4 cups water in a pot and bring to a boil; cook until lentils are tender yet firm to the bite, 15 to 18 minutes. Add buckwheat groats and return water to a boil; add salt. Cook lentils and buckwheat for 10 minutes; remove from heat, cover pot, and let sit until all water is absorbed, about 5 minutes.
  4. 4 Pour lentils and buckwheat into a large bowl; add spinach, beets, carrots, and green onions. Pour seasoned oil mixture over lentil mixture and stir to coat. Drizzle apple cider vinegar over salad and stir to coat. Refrigerate for flavors to blend, at least 30 minutes.

Rose Pavlova Cakes

Rose Pavlova Cakes

5.0

Prep
25 min
Cook
75 min
Total
150 min

Instructions

  1. 1 Preheat the oven to 225 degrees F (110 degrees C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. 2 Combine egg whites and rose petal powder in the bowl of a stand mixer; beat until soft peaks form. Start beating in 1/2 cup sugar gradually. Increase speed to high and beat until stiff and glossy peaks form. Mix in vanilla extract and rose extract. Fold cornstarch very gently into the meringue using a spatula.
  3. 3 Spoon meringue into a piping bag fitted with a fine round tip. Pipe into 18 individual rounds.
  4. 4 Bake in the preheated oven until edges appear dry, 1 hour 15 minutes. Turn off oven and leave pavlovas inside the oven for another 20 to 25 minutes. Remove from oven and let cool completely, about 30 minutes.
  5. 5 Beat cream cheese in a bowl for 30 seconds. Add heavy cream and 2 tablespoons sugar; beat until fluffy. Spoon whipped cream into another piping bag.
  6. 6 Pipe whipped cream over cooled pavlovas. Decorate with dried rose petals.
